Transaction 26652dcb43fecb11f7918c88bb168bc155223d3cb89940e0bf3475f8b6482aa5
1 Input
2 Outputs
- 26652dcb43fecb11f7918c88bb168bc155223d3cb89940e0bf3475f8b6482aa5:0
- 26652dcb43fecb11f7918c88bb168bc155223d3cb89940e0bf3475f8b6482aa5:1
value 11843793
address 1P1fEZoVhHcQ3SZMScFDNgj2DQPpV9e1uX
value 848098
address bc1qxep26ysvggx75kvypxdpu62swxh77e6249vz8p